package controllers
import (
"context"
"encoding/json"
"fmt"
"testing"
"github.com/nbd-wtf/go-nostr"
"github.com/stretchr/testify/assert"
"github.com/stretchr/testify/require"
"github.com/getAlby/hub/apps"
"github.com/getAlby/hub/config"
"github.com/getAlby/hub/constants"
"github.com/getAlby/hub/db"
"github.com/getAlby/hub/nip47/models"
"github.com/getAlby/hub/tests"
)
func TestHandleCreateConnectionEvent(t *testing.T) {
ctx := context.TODO()
svc, err := tests.CreateTestService(t)
svc.Cfg.SetUpdate("LNBackendType", config.LDKBackendType, "")
require.NoError(t, err)
defer svc.Remove()
pairingSecretKey := nostr.GeneratePrivateKey()
pairingPublicKey, err := nostr.GetPublicKey(pairingSecretKey)
require.NoError(t, err)
nip47CreateConnectionJson := fmt.Sprintf(`
{
"method": "create_connection",
"params": {
"pubkey": "%s",
"name": "Test 123",
"request_methods": ["get_info", "pay_invoice"],
"notification_types": ["payment_received"],
"max_amount": 100000000,
"budget_renewal": "monthly",
"isolated": true
}
}
`, pairingPublicKey)
nip47Request := &models.Request{}
err = json.Unmarshal([]byte(nip47CreateConnectionJson), nip47Request)
assert.NoError(t, err)
dbRequestEvent := &db.RequestEvent{}
err = svc.DB.Create(&dbRequestEvent).Error
assert.NoError(t, err)
var publishedResponse *models.Response
publishResponse := func(response *models.Response, tags nostr.Tags) {
publishedResponse = response
}
NewTestNip47Controller(svc).
HandleCreateConnectionEvent(ctx, nip47Request, dbRequestEvent.ID, publishResponse)
assert.Nil(t, publishedResponse.Error)
assert.Equal(t, models.CREATE_CONNECTION_METHOD, publishedResponse.ResultType)
createAppResult := publishedResponse.Result.(createConnectionResponse)
assert.NotNil(t, createAppResult.WalletPubkey)
app := db.App{}
err = svc.DB.First(&app).Error
assert.NoError(t, err)
assert.Equal(t, pairingPublicKey, app.AppPubkey)
assert.Equal(t, createAppResult.WalletPubkey, *app.WalletPubkey)
permissions := []db.AppPermission{}
err = svc.DB.Find(&permissions).Error
assert.NoError(t, err)
assert.Equal(t, 3, len(permissions))
assert.Equal(t, constants.GET_INFO_SCOPE, permissions[0].Scope)
assert.Equal(t, constants.PAY_INVOICE_SCOPE, permissions[1].Scope)
assert.Equal(t, constants.NOTIFICATIONS_SCOPE, permissions[2].Scope)
assert.True(t, app.Isolated)
assert.Equal(t, 100_000, permissions[1].MaxAmountSat)
assert.Equal(t, constants.BUDGET_RENEWAL_MONTHLY, permissions[1].BudgetRenewal)
}
func TestHandleCreateConnectionEvent_IsolatedUnsupportedBackendType(t *testing.T) {
ctx := context.TODO()
svc, err := tests.CreateTestService(t)
require.NoError(t, err)
defer svc.Remove()
svc.Cfg.SetUpdate("BackendType", config.CashuBackendType, "")
pairingSecretKey := nostr.GeneratePrivateKey()
pairingPublicKey, err := nostr.GetPublicKey(pairingSecretKey)
require.NoError(t, err)
nip47CreateConnectionJson := fmt.Sprintf(`
{
"method": "create_connection",
"params": {
"pubkey": "%s",
"name": "Test 123",
"request_methods": ["get_info", "pay_invoice"],
"notification_types": ["payment_received"],
"max_amount": 100000000,
"budget_renewal": "monthly",
"isolated": true
}
}
`, pairingPublicKey)
nip47Request := &models.Request{}
err = json.Unmarshal([]byte(nip47CreateConnectionJson), nip47Request)
assert.NoError(t, err)
dbRequestEvent := &db.RequestEvent{}
err = svc.DB.Create(&dbRequestEvent).Error
assert.NoError(t, err)
var publishedResponse *models.Response
publishResponse := func(response *models.Response, tags nostr.Tags) {
publishedResponse = response
}
NewTestNip47Controller(svc).
HandleCreateConnectionEvent(ctx, nip47Request, dbRequestEvent.ID, publishResponse)
assert.NotNil(t, publishedResponse.Error)
assert.Equal(t, constants.ERROR_INTERNAL, publishedResponse.Error.Code)
assert.Equal(t, "sub-wallets are currently not supported on your node backend. Try LDK or LND", publishedResponse.Error.Message)
assert.Equal(t, models.CREATE_CONNECTION_METHOD, publishedResponse.ResultType)
}
